Description

NGC3190  is the principal galaxy of the NGC3190 group, which involves other bright nearby galaxies NGC3185 and NGC3187, as wel as NGC3221, NGC3177, NGC3162 and possibly the galaxies surrounding NGC3227, 2° to the SSE. NGC3190 is a highly inclined spiral galaxy with a large, bright extended core in a smooth outer enveloppe. The principal dust lane is thick and somewhat inclined  to the core of the galaxy: it is disturbed to the NNW, where a tidal interaction with NGC3187 may have occured. Distance 54 mly. Angular size 4.4'x1.5' . Diameter 69000 ly. (From Mark Bratton's " The complete guide to herschel objects", Cambridge university press) . Object H44_2 in Herschel's catalog, where the _2 stands for the Faint nebulae class objects.
